响应
providereactive_injectreactive_用法详细_概述及解释说明
providereactive injectreactive 用法详细 概述及解释说明reactive 数组1. 引言1.1 概述本篇长文将深入探讨providereactive injectreactive的用法,并对其进行详细的概述和解释说明。我们将重点关注响应式编程以及在React和Vue组件中使用响应式注入的方法、实现细节和特点。1.2 文章结构文章将分为以下几个部分进行阐述:- 引言:介...
vue3原始对象转响应式 -回复
vue3原始对象转响应式 -回复Vue 是一款广泛使用的 JavaScript 框架,用于构建用户界面。Vue 3 是该框架的最新版本,引入了许多新功能和改进。其中之一是响应式系统的改进,使得开发者可以更方便地将原始对象转为响应式对象。本文将详细介绍如何将原始对象转为响应式对象,并提供一步一步的实现过程。 1. 什么是响应式?在开始转换之前,我们先来了解一下响应式的概念。响应式是指当数据发生变化时...
vue3 watcheffect 赋值操作 解释说明以及概述
vue3 watcheffect 赋值操作 解释说明以及概述1. 引言1.1 概述本篇文章旨在对Vue3的WatchEffect赋值操作进行解释说明和概述。在Vue3中,WatchEffect是一个用于响应式数据侦听的函数,它能够自动追踪其内部使用的响应式数据,并在数据变化时触发回调函数。本文将详细介绍WatchEffect的概念、原理以及应用场景。1.2 文章结构reactive 数组文章将按照...
vue3原始对象转响应式
vue3原始对象转响应式reactive 数组在Vue.js 3中,响应式是一个非常重要的概念。它使我们能够在数据发生变化时自动更新视图,提供了一种简洁而优雅的方式来处理数据的变化。在Vue 3中,响应式系统进行了一些改进,使得它更加强大和灵活。本文将介绍如何将原始对象转换为响应式对象。什么是响应式?在Vue.js中,响应式是指当数据发生变化时,相关的视图会自动更新。这种机制是通过Vue.js的响...
vue3的reactive ref 原理
vue3的reactive ref 原理Vue3是一款非常流行的JavaScript框架,它的reactive ref原理是Vue3中非常重要的一个概念。在本文中,我们将深入探讨Vue3的reactive ref原理,以及它是如何工作的。Vue3的reactive ref原理是基于Vue2的响应式系统的改进而来的。在Vue2中,响应式系统是通过Object.defineProperty()方法来实...
vue3 丢失响应式
vue3 丢失响应式Vue3 丢失响应式问题的解决方法在Vue3中,响应式系统和Vue2有着一些重要的区别。其中一个主要的改变是,Vue3中的响应式系统使用了Proxy代理对象取代了Vue2中的defineProperty方法。虽然这使得Vue3的性能和扩展性有了显著的提升,但也导致了一些与Vue2中不同的行为。其中一个常见的问题就是在Vue3中出现丢失响应式的情况。当我们在Vue3中使用了一些新...
vue3中当用reactive中定义的对象再次赋值页面不会自动更新解决方法...
vue3中当用reactive中定义的对象再次赋值页面不会自动更新解决方法在Vue 3中,使用reactive(函数创建的响应式对象,当该对象再次赋值时,页面不会自动更新。这是因为reactive(函数只会在初始化时将对象转换为响应式对象,后续对该对象的修改不会触发视图的更新。解决这个问题的方法有两种:使用toRef(或toRefs(函数,以及使用代理(replace)。一、使用toRef(或to...
使用Vue3进行数据绑定及显示列表数据
使⽤Vue3进⾏数据绑定及显⽰列表数据⽬录⼀、与 Vue2 对⽐1、 Vue3 新特性2、 Vue2、Vue3 响应原理对⽐3、重写数组的⽅法,检测数组变更4、直观感受⼆、使⽤Vue3进⾏数据绑定⽰例1、使⽤ref实现数据绑定2、使⽤reactive实现数据绑定三、写在最后⼀、与 Vue2 对⽐1、 Vue3 新特性数据响应重新实现(ES6 的proxy 代替Es5 的 Object.define...
arkts 组件传值传数组失去响应式
题目:arkts 组件传值传数组失去响应式随着前端技术的不断发展,越来越多的开发者选择使用 Vue.js 来构建他们的项目。Vue.js 的核心概念之一就是数据的响应式,通过数据的双向绑定,可以让页面上的内容动态地随着数据的变化而改变。然而,在实际的开发过程中,我们有时候会遇到一些问题,其中之一就是在使用 arkts 组件传值传数组时失去响应式。这个问题不仅影响了开发效率,也会导致页面显示的不准确...
vue3数组响应式重新赋值
vue3数组响应式重新赋值一、背景介绍Vue.js是一款流行的JavaScript框架,它提供了许多有用的功能和工具来简化Web应用程序的开发。其中一个功能是响应式数据绑定,它使得数据的变化能够自动更新视图。在Vue 3中,响应式系统进行了重大改进,使得数组的响应式更加强大和灵活。二、Vue 3数组响应式简介在Vue 2中,对于数组的响应式处理存在一些限制。例如,当我们使用索引直接修改数组元素时,...
pinia 数组子元素响应式
pinia 数组子元素响应式英文版Pinia Array Child Elements ReactivityIn the realm of web development, state management libraries play a crucial role, especially in complex applications where data needs to be shared...
vue3 拷贝数组失去响应式
Vue.js是一个流行的前端开发框架,它提供了一套响应式数据绑定和组件化系统。在Vue.js 3中,新的响应式API提供了更强大和灵活的响应式能力。然而,有时在使用Vue.js 3时,我们可能会遇到一些问题,比如在拷贝数组时失去响应式。1. 问题描述:在Vue.js 3中,当我们尝试使用JavaScript中的`slice`、`concat`、`filter`等方法来拷贝数组时,有时会遇到数组失去...
vue3 setup中关于集合的定义与赋值
vue3 setup中关于集合的定义与赋值Vue3是一种流行的JavaScript框架,用于构建交互式用户界面。在Vue3中,集合是一种数据结构,它允许我们将多个数据项组织在一起,并对它们进行操作。在Vue3中,我们可以使用集合来存储和管理数据,以便在应用程序中进行快速和有效的访问和操作。reactive 数组在Vue3中,我们可以使用数组和对象来创建集合。数组是一种有序的集合,其中的数据项按照它...
vue3 ref reactive 范型
vue3 ref reactive 范型Vue3中的ref和reactive是用于响应式数据管理的两个重要函数。它们在开发Vue3应用程序时提供了更灵活、强大的数据处理能力。在本文中,我们将详细讨论ref和reactive函数的用法,并介绍它们的范型参数以及如何正确使用它们。首先,让我们从ref函数开始。ref函数用于定义一个响应式的基本数据类型,例如数字、字符串或布尔值。在使用ref函数时,我们...
vue2响应式失效的更新数组
vue2响应式失效的更新数组 英文回答: While Vue.js is a powerful tool for building reactive applications, there are certain scenarios where reactivity can be lost. One common case is when wor...
vue3 数组替换失去响应式 -回复
vue3 数组替换失去响应式 -回复Vue3是一种流行的JavaScript框架,它提供了一种响应式的方式来处理数据。在Vue3中,我们可以轻松地跟踪数据的变化并更新视图,使得我们的应用程序能够以更加动态和交互的方式呈现给用户。然而,有时候我们会遇到一些问题,比如在数组替换时失去响应式。那么,让我们来一步一步地解决这个问题。1.理解Vue3的响应式系统在Vue3中,响应式是通过Proxy来实现的。...
vue ref泛型 数组
vue ref泛型 数组在 Vue 中,你可以使用 `ref` 函数创建一个响应式引用,用于存储一个值。如果你想要创建一个响应式数组,可以使用 `ref` 函数来创建一个数组引用。在 Vue 3 中,你可以使用泛型来定义数组的类型。泛型允许你在编译时检查类型,并提供更好的类型安全性。下面是一个示例,演示如何在 Vue 3 中使用 `ref` 和泛型来创建一个响应式整数数组:```javascrip...
vue3 reactive 深层对象 响应式 -回复
vue3 reactive 深层对象 响应式 -回复Vue3是一个快速轻量级的JavaScript框架,它引入了响应式编程的概念,使代码更易于编写和维护。在Vue3中,响应式能力通过`reactive`函数实现,该函数可以将普通的JavaScript对象转换为响应式对象。在本文中,我们将探讨如何使用Vue3的`reactive`函数来创建深层对象的响应式。# 1. 什么是深层对象?深层对象是指包含...
vue3使用reactive包裹数组如何正确赋值
vue3使⽤reactive包裹数组如何正确赋值需求:将接⼝请求到的列表数据赋值给响应数据arrconst arr = reactive([]);const load = () => {const res = [2, 3, 4, 5]; //假设请求接⼝返回的数据// ⽅法1 失败,直接赋值丢失了响应性// arr = res;// ⽅法2 这样也是失败// at(res);...
vue reactive数组排序 -回复
vue reactive数组排序 -回复Vue中的响应式数组排序是指在Vue组件中,对数组进行排序操作,并在视图中实时展示排序后的结果。Vue的响应式系统会自动追踪数组的变化,并更新用户界面。在Vue中,可以使用`Array`的原生方法`sort()`对数组进行排序。但是简单地使用`sort()`方法排序数组并不会触发Vue的响应式系统,因此需要借助Vue提供的一些特性来实现响应式数组排序。首先,...
vue3 reactive数组失去响应式
一、概述随着前端开发技术的不断发展,越来越多的开发者开始关注并使用 Vue3 这一最新的前端框架。Vue3 在性能和使用体验方面做了诸多改进,然而,在实际开发中,我们还是会遇到各种问题。本文将重点探讨 Vue3 中 reactive 数组失去响应式的问题,并提供解决方法。二、问题描述在使用 Vue3 编写 Web 应用程序时,我们经常要处理大量的数据,并且这些数据经常需要进行动态更新。Vue3 中...
vue reactive数组使用for循环
vue reactive数组使用for循环在Vue中,如果你想要在模板中使用循环来渲染一个动态的数组,可以使用`v-for`指令。以下是使用Vue的`v-for`指令来循环渲染一个响应式数组的示例:首先,假设你有一个响应式的数组`items`,你可以在Vue的`data`中定义它,如下所示:vuedata() { return { items: ['item...
vue3 reactive对象内元素数组赋值
vue3 reactive对象内元素数组赋值在Vue 3中,你可以使用`reactive`对象来创建响应式的数据。如果你想在响应式对象内为元素数组赋值,可以通过以下方式实现:首先,创建一个`reactive`对象,并为元素数组进行赋值:```javascriptimport { reactive } from 'vue'const state = reactive({ items: [...
vue清空数组的几个方式(小结)
vue清空数组的⼏个⽅式(⼩结)⽬录1.前⾔2.清空数据的⼏种⽅式2.1使⽤ref()2.2使⽤slice2.3length赋值为02.4使⽤splice3.总结1. 前⾔前两天在⼯作当中遇到⼀个问题,在vue3中使⽤reactive⽣成的响应式数组如何清空,当然我⼀般清空都是这么写:let array = [1,2,3];array = [];不过这么⽤在reactive代理的⽅式中还是有点问题...
vue3 二维响应式数组
vue3 二维响应式数组Vue3 二维响应式数组通常是指 Vue3 中的响应式系统能够追踪数组的变动并相应地更新视图的能力,尤其是对于二维数组。这意味着如果你有一个二维数组,Vue3 将能够检测到任何更改,无论是添加、删除元素还是更改现有元素,并且会相应地更新与该数组相关的任何 UI 组件。Vue3 的响应式系统依赖于 JavaScript 的 Proxy 对象来实现。当你在 Vue 组件中定义一...
vue3 reactive用法
vue3 reactive用法 Vue3中的reactive用法是指将一个普通JavaScript对象转换为响应式对象,使其能够被Vue进行侦听和更新。Vue3中的reactive使用了Proxy代理对象来实现,这样在对响应式对象进行属性的读写操作时,就能够触发响应式更新。 使用reactive时,首先需要引入reactive函数,然后通过调用该...
vue3reactive用法
vue3reactive用法 Vue3的响应式系统是基于Proxy实现的,通过调用reactive函数来实现数据的响应式绑定。在使用中,我们需要先导入reactive函数,然后传入一个普通的对象或数组,reactive函数会返回一个响应式的代理对象,我们通过代理对象来访问数据。 具体用法如下: 1. 导入reactive...
vue3 reactive的遍历
vue3 reactive的遍历Vue3 作为当下热门的前端框架,其响应式系统在保证数据高效更新的同时,也降低了开发者处理数据变更的难度。本篇文章将详细介绍 Vue3 响应式原理,以及 reactive 对象的遍历方法,并通过实战案例演示其在实际开发中的应用。1.Vue3 响应式原理简介Vue3 响应式系统基于 ES6 Proxy 实现,相较于 Vue2 的基于 Object.defineProp...
vue3 对象数组的响应式
vue3 对象数组的响应式摘要:1.Vue3 的响应式系统 2.对象和数组的响应式 3.响应式原理 4.实际应用案例正文:Vue3 是一款流行的前端框架,它的一个重要特性就是响应式系统。响应式系统可以让视图和数据模型保持同步,当数据模型发生变化时,视图也会自动更新。这对于构建复杂的单页面应用程序非常有用。在 Vue3 中,对象和数组都可以实现响应式。当你在 Vu...
vue3响应式数组js循环
vue3响应式数组js循环Vue3的响应式系统是其核心特性之一,它允许我们创建动态更新的数据绑定。在Vue3中,我们可以使用reactive API来创建响应式的对象和数组。本文将重点介绍如何在Vue3中使用js循环来操作响应式数组。首先,我们需要创建一个响应式数组。这可以通过使用Vue3的reactive函数实现:```javascriptimport { reactive } from 'vu...